Transaction 7d52a236d57eb2cac5264a93cc521232f2a37d25a3c3eb153e998361c5986dcf

block
ae2a3241ca55c8cd79ef3572c40b0277becc54ff80ec95de1953250498a76f8d

1 Input

41 Outputs